Breathe Easy: Tips to Improve Your Indoor Air Quality
Wiki Article
Indoor air can often be more unclean than outdoor air, so it's crucial to make steps to cleanse your home's atmosphere. Launch by often ventilating your home to allow fresh air through.
Explore using an air purifier with a HEPA filter to eliminate airborne particles like dust, pollen, and pet dander. Additionally, keep your home free of clutter and dampness, as these can attract mold and mildew which degrade indoor air quality. Consistently cleaning your rugs with a vacuum cleaner that has a HEPA filter can also contribute to fresher air.

Exploring the Effects of Oxygen on Human Health
Oxygen is essential to human life. It plays a fundamental role in our biology, allowing our cells to generate energy through a читать далее reaction called cellular respiration. This power is needed for all bodily activities, from breathing and transporting blood to thinking and sensing.
When we take in oxygen, it goes through our respiratory tract and into the bloodstream. Red blood cells then transport oxygen to every part of our body.
Lacking sufficient oxygen, our organs cannot operate properly. This can lead to a range of physical problems, including fatigue, headache, dizziness, and in severe cases, organ dysfunction.
